| //===- LookupAndRecordAddrsTest.cpp - Unit tests for LookupAndRecordAddrs -===// |
| // |
| // Part of the LLVM Project, under the Apache License v2.0 with LLVM Exceptions. |
| // See https://llvm.org/LICENSE.txt for license information. |
| // SPDX-License-Identifier: Apache-2.0 WITH LLVM-exception |
| // |
| //===----------------------------------------------------------------------===// |
| |
| #include "OrcTestCommon.h" |
| |
| #include "llvm/ExecutionEngine/Orc/LookupAndRecordAddrs.h" |
| #include "llvm/Support/MSVCErrorWorkarounds.h" |
| #include "llvm/Testing/Support/Error.h" |
| |
| #include <future> |
| |
| using namespace llvm; |
| using namespace llvm::orc; |
| |
| class LookupAndRecordAddrsTest : public CoreAPIsBasedStandardTest {}; |
| |
| namespace { |
| |
| TEST_F(LookupAndRecordAddrsTest, AsyncRequiredSuccess) { |
| cantFail(JD.define(absoluteSymbols({{Foo, FooSym}, {Bar, BarSym}}))); |
| |
| ExecutorAddr FooAddress, BarAddress; |
| std::promise<MSVCPError> ErrP; |
| |
| lookupAndRecordAddrs([&](Error Err) { ErrP.set_value(std::move(Err)); }, ES, |
| LookupKind::Static, makeJITDylibSearchOrder(&JD), |
| {{Foo, &FooAddress}, {Bar, &BarAddress}}); |
| |
| Error Err = ErrP.get_future().get(); |
| |
| EXPECT_THAT_ERROR(std::move(Err), Succeeded()); |
| EXPECT_EQ(FooAddress.getValue(), FooAddr); |
| EXPECT_EQ(BarAddress.getValue(), BarAddr); |
| } |
| |
| TEST_F(LookupAndRecordAddrsTest, AsyncRequiredFailure) { |
| ExecutorAddr FooAddress, BarAddress; |
| std::promise<MSVCPError> ErrP; |
| |
| lookupAndRecordAddrs([&](Error Err) { ErrP.set_value(std::move(Err)); }, ES, |
| LookupKind::Static, makeJITDylibSearchOrder(&JD), |
| {{Foo, &FooAddress}, {Bar, &BarAddress}}); |
| |
| Error Err = ErrP.get_future().get(); |
| |
| EXPECT_THAT_ERROR(std::move(Err), Failed()); |
| } |
| |
| TEST_F(LookupAndRecordAddrsTest, AsyncWeakReference) { |
| cantFail(JD.define(absoluteSymbols({{Foo, FooSym}}))); |
| |
| ExecutorAddr FooAddress, BarAddress; |
| std::promise<MSVCPError> ErrP; |
| |
| lookupAndRecordAddrs([&](Error Err) { ErrP.set_value(std::move(Err)); }, ES, |
| LookupKind::Static, makeJITDylibSearchOrder(&JD), |
| {{Foo, &FooAddress}, {Bar, &BarAddress}}, |
| SymbolLookupFlags::WeaklyReferencedSymbol); |
| |
| Error Err = ErrP.get_future().get(); |
| |
| EXPECT_THAT_ERROR(std::move(Err), Succeeded()); |
| EXPECT_EQ(FooAddress.getValue(), FooAddr); |
| EXPECT_EQ(BarAddress.getValue(), 0U); |
| } |
| |
| TEST_F(LookupAndRecordAddrsTest, BlockingRequiredSuccess) { |
| cantFail(JD.define(absoluteSymbols({{Foo, FooSym}, {Bar, BarSym}}))); |
| |
| ExecutorAddr FooAddress, BarAddress; |
| auto Err = |
| lookupAndRecordAddrs(ES, LookupKind::Static, makeJITDylibSearchOrder(&JD), |
| {{Foo, &FooAddress}, {Bar, &BarAddress}}); |
| |
| EXPECT_THAT_ERROR(std::move(Err), Succeeded()); |
| EXPECT_EQ(FooAddress.getValue(), FooAddr); |
| EXPECT_EQ(BarAddress.getValue(), BarAddr); |
| } |
| |
| TEST_F(LookupAndRecordAddrsTest, BlockingRequiredFailure) { |
| ExecutorAddr FooAddress, BarAddress; |
| auto Err = |
| lookupAndRecordAddrs(ES, LookupKind::Static, makeJITDylibSearchOrder(&JD), |
| {{Foo, &FooAddress}, {Bar, &BarAddress}}); |
| |
| EXPECT_THAT_ERROR(std::move(Err), Failed()); |
| } |
| |
| TEST_F(LookupAndRecordAddrsTest, BlockingWeakReference) { |
| cantFail(JD.define(absoluteSymbols({{Foo, FooSym}}))); |
| |
| ExecutorAddr FooAddress, BarAddress; |
| auto Err = |
| lookupAndRecordAddrs(ES, LookupKind::Static, makeJITDylibSearchOrder(&JD), |
| {{Foo, &FooAddress}, {Bar, &BarAddress}}, |
| SymbolLookupFlags::WeaklyReferencedSymbol); |
| |
| EXPECT_THAT_ERROR(std::move(Err), Succeeded()); |
| EXPECT_EQ(FooAddress.getValue(), FooAddr); |
| EXPECT_EQ(BarAddress.getValue(), 0U); |
| } |
| |
| } // namespace |
